The 2026 Summer Intern - Manufacturing Supply Chain position at GM is designed for students pursuing a Bachelor's degree in relevant fields such as Supply Chain Management, Industrial Engineering, Business/Management, or Organizational Leadership. This internship will provide hands-on experience in a fast-paced plant environment, where interns will learn to prioritize tasks, balance multiple projects, and meet goals. The role is categorized as onsite, requiring candidates to report to a specific facility full-time. Interns will be expected to engage in various supply chain management activities, contributing to GM's 'Look Ahead' culture focused on strategic perspectives and goal establishment.
